Russo brothers
American film and television director duo

2025 | Directed 'The Electric State' for Netflix, a science-fiction action film starring Millie Bobby Brown and Chris Pratt, which received notably poor reviews. |
2025 | Russo brothers directed The Electric State, which received low critical ratings with 14% on Rotten Tomatoes and 30% on Metacritic. |
2025 | Russo brothers set to direct and produce The Electric State |
January 2025 | Joe Russo joins the board of directors and becomes an investor in Sheffield United football club, as part of a new ownership consortium led by COH Sports. |
July 2024 | At San Diego Comic-Con, Marvel Studios announced the Russo brothers will direct and produce two future Avengers films: 'Avengers: Doomsday' (2026) and 'Avengers: Secret Wars' (2027). |
2023 | The Russo brothers became involved with the TV series 'Citadel', with Joe Russo directing Season 2. |
2023 | Joe Russo wrote the story and screenplay for Extraction 2 |
2022 | Directed 'The Gray Man' for Netflix, an action thriller starring Chris Evans, Ryan Gosling, and Ana de Armas. |
2022 | Russo brothers directed The Gray Man, receiving moderate reviews with 45% on Rotten Tomatoes and 49% on Metacritic. |
2022 | Russo brothers appeared as CIA DDO Fine in The Gray Man |
2022 | The Russo brothers began serving as executive producers for the TV series 'From', which has continued to the present with 20 episodes. |
March 2022 | Produced 'Everything Everywhere All At Once', which became A24's highest-grossing film worldwide, released in theatres. |
2021 | Russo brothers directed Cherry, which received mixed reviews with 37% on Rotten Tomatoes and 44% on Metacritic. |
2021 | Russo brothers played a Restaurant Owner in the film Cherry |
March 2021 | Russo brothers co-directed the opening cinematic for Fortnite Battle Royale - Chapter 2, Season 6 |
2020 | Russo brothers voiced a Movie Executive in The Simpsons episode 'Bart the Bad Guy' |
2020 | Joe Russo wrote the story and screenplay for Extraction |
2019 | Russo brothers appeared in Avengers: Endgame in multiple roles: as a Grieving Man (credited as Gozie Agbo) and providing additional motion-capture for Thanos (uncredited) |
2019 | The Russo brothers were executive producers for 'Deadly Class', a TV series spanning 10 episodes. |
2019 | They also served as executive producers for 'Larry Charles' Dangerous World of Comedy', a series with 4 episodes. |
April 26 2019 | Released Avengers: Endgame, which broke numerous box office records and became the second superhero movie to gross over $2 billion. |
2018 | Russo brothers appeared in a deleted scene of Avengers: Infinity War as Bert |
2018 | Directed Avengers: Infinity War, which became the first superhero movie to gross over $2 billion at the box office. |
2017 | The Russo brothers founded their production company AGBO. |
2016 | Direct Marvel Cinematic Universe film Captain America: Civil War. |
2014 | Direct Marvel Cinematic Universe film Captain America: The Winter Soldier and complete their work on Community. |
2011 | Russo brothers begin working on the comedy series Happy Endings. |
